Output e1c499518de207ec22f44b338d28c80b74c53608a2c021a2b76aca84dc79a675:37

value
286890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21df86e8f62476f2a7ddd9e60c980238213efc38 OP_EQUAL
address
34n7zoTgahPjMGmJTatx7rCjrPquCrNVkT
transaction
e1c499518de207ec22f44b338d28c80b74c53608a2c021a2b76aca84dc79a675
confirmations
240917
spent
true